Reznor, Ross and Batiste win at BAFTAs

Jon Batiste, Trent Reznor, and Atticus Ross won the Original score award at this year BAFTAs, for their work on the animated movie 'Soul', the Variety reports. Music movie 'Sound of Metal', about a metal drummer who goes deaf, has won the Editing and the Sound awards. 'Ma Rainey's Black Bottom', about the influential blues singer Ma Rainey has won the Costume design award. Check out all the nominees - here.

The music movie 'Sound of Metal' about a drummer who goes deaf is nominated for an Oscar in the best picture category, the Academy has revealed. The lead actor from that movie, British musician and actor Riz Ahmed, is nominated for his leading role in that movie. Chadwick Boseman, who died last year, is up against him in the same category for his performance in 'Ma Rainey's Black Bottom'. Also, Viola Davis is nominated in the Actress in a Leading Role category for her performance in 'Ma Rainey's Black Bottom', as well as Andra Day for 'The United States vs. Billie Holiday'. Trent Reznor and Atticus Ross are nominated twice in the Original Score category, with 'Mank' and 'Soul' - Jon Batiste joins them in the latter. Also, in the same category, nominated are Terence Blanchard with 'Da 5 Bloods', Emile Mosseri with 'Minari', and 'News of the World' by James Newton Howard. In the Original song category nominated are: 'Fight For You' from 'Judas and the Black Messiah', 'Hear My Voice' from 'The Trial of the Chicago 7', 'Husavik' from 'Eurovision Song Contest: The Story of Fire Saga', 'lo Sì (Seen)' from 'The Life Ahead (La Vita Davanti a Se)', and 'Speak Now'" from 'One Night in Miami…'.

Trent Reznor, Atticus Ross and Jon Batiste won best score - motion picture at 2021 Golden Globe Awards for their collaborative work on Pixar's 'Soul'. In other music-related Golden Globes news, 'Io Sì (Seen)' from 'The Life Ahead', written by Daine Warren and performed by Laura Pausini, won Best Song, Chadwick Boseman won Best Performance by an Actor in a Motion Picture for his performance in 'Ma Rainey's Black Bottom', and Andra Day won Best Performance by an Actress in a Motion Picture for 'The United States Vs. Billie Holiday'. The full list of winners and nominees - here.

British musician and actor Riz Ahmed is nominated for a Golden Globe in the Best Actor in a Motion Picture - Drama category for his role as a metal-drummer losing his hearing in 'The Sound of Metal', CNN reports. Another music movie in the same category - 'Ma Rainey's Black Bottom', with Chadwick Boseman. Viola Davis is nominated in the female category with the same movie, as well as Andra Day in 'The United States vs. Billie Holiday'. Trent Reznor and Atticus Ross are nominated - twice - in the Best Original Score category - for the biopic 'Mank', and, next to Jon Batiste, in the animated movie 'Soul'. The other nominees are Alexandre Desplat for 'The Midnight Sky', Ludwig Göransson for 'Tenet', and James Newton Howard for 'News Of The World'. Directorial debut by Sia, 'Music' with Kate Hudson, is nominated in Best Actress in a Motion Picture - Musical or Comedy. In Best Original Song - Motion Picture the nominees are: 'Fight For You' by H.E.R., from 'Judas And The Black Messiah', 'Hear My Voice' by Daniel Pemberton from 'The Trial Of The Chicago', 'Io Sì (Seen)' by Diane Warren from 'The Life Ahead', 'Speak Now' by Leslie Odom Jr and Sam Ashworth from 'One Night In Miami...', and 'Tigress & Tweed' by Andra Day and Raphael Saadiq from 'The United States vs. Billie Holiday'. David Bowie’s friends, collaborators, and some of the musicians he inspired performed a tribute to celebrate his 74th birthday, CoS reports. Trent Reznor performed covers of 'Fantastic Voyage' and 'Fashion', Billy Corgan played 'Space Oddity', Duran Duran covered 'Five Years', The Cult’s Ian Astbury tackled 'Lazarus', Bowie’s friend Gary Oldman sang 'I Can’t Read', Slipknot’s Corey Taylor, Foo Fighters’ Taylor Hawkins, and Jane’s Addiction’s Dave Navarro and Chris Chaney covered 'Hang On to Yourself'. Other participants included Macy Gray, Adam Lambert, Boy George, Lzzy Hale, Peter Frampton, Perry Farrell, Gary Barlow, Anna Calvi... Guardian looks back on Bowie's legacy five years after his death, quoting writer Dan Fox - “He was the greatest art student of the 20th century. He never stopped learning, never stopped being curious. I think you can use his work as a model: don’t be afraid to admit ‘I don’t know’, and go and find someone who does”.

It’s been a wild 10 years for Reznor and Ross, one that began with a deafening bang with 'The Social Network', high-pointing this year with David Fincher’s 'Mank' played only on 1940s instruments, and with the score for Pixar’s latest feature film 'Soul'. The Consequence of Sound named them Composers of the Year and made an extensive interview with the pair.

Trent Reznor and Atticus Ross won an Emmy for their score for HBO’s 'Watchmen', and now only lack a Tonny for EGOT status - they won an Academy Award for 'The Social Network' and a Grammy for their score for 'The Girl With the Dragon Tattoo', Deadline reports. Trent Reznor, Pharrell Williams and Chad Hugo, Kamasi Washington, Beastie Boys are nominated for 2020 Emmy awards, in music categories, uDiscover Music reports. Trent Reznor got his nomination for 'Watchmen', Kamasi Washington is in with 'Becoming', while Pharrell Williams and Chad Hugo are recognized for their work in 'The Black Godfather'. Beastie Boys Mike Diamond and Adam Horovitz and their creative partner and director Spike Jonze are nominated for Apple TV’s 'Beastie Boys Story' in five categories, including for Outstanding Documentary or Nonfiction Special. A great read in the Electronic Beats about how film scoring has become an increasingly fertile industry for artists rising from the more experimental branches of electronic music and club culture. Last year, Bobby Krlic - better known as the experimental artist The Haxan Cloak - scored the Swedish horror movie 'Midsommar'. Oneohtrix Point Never first built his career with idiosyncratic, synth-laden productions, to skip over to experimental scores as Daniel Lopatin, producing two of Josh and Benny Safdie’s films, 'Good Time' and 'Uncut Gems'. Alec Empire, frontman of Atari Teenage Riot and longtime maverick of the German noise, industrial, ambient and digital hardcore scenes, has been involved in several A/V and film-scoring projects in his multifaceted career

Nine Inch Nails’ Trent Reznor and Atticus Ross have shared their instrumental cover of the David Bowie classic 'Life on Mars'. The cover appeared in the seventh episode of HBO's 'Watchmen'.
